What Stotts envisions in new Warriors lead assistant coach position

Terry Stotts is satisfied he’s on the very best stage of his well-established profession to tackle Warriors coach Steve Kerr’s lead assistant position for the 2024-25 NBA season.

And no stranger to the league or Golden State, the 66-year-old coach additionally is able to mindfully make the most of his information and expertise on a Warriors roster with out hampering their strengths.

“Actually, I’ve had some conversations with Steve about it,” Stotts advised 95.7 The Sport’s “The Morning Roast” on Wednesday. “I don’t wish to take away what they’ve achieved so effectively.

“They’ve been such an excellent learn and react group. They transfer effectively with out the ball.”

Previous to becoming a member of Golden State in July, Stotts has counted on three earlier head-coaching gigs, with the Atlanta Hawks, Milwaukee Bucks and, most notably, the Portland Path Blazers, by which he earned eight consecutive playoff appearances over 9 seasons.

Throughout his time with the Blazers, Stotts coached NBA famous person Damian Lillard and left the group with the second-most wins in franchise historical past (402).

Now again with the Warriors for the primary time since an assistant spell throughout the 2004-05 season, Stotts kinds a part of a training workers overseeing a roster composed of franchise legends, rising stars and new additions.

He’s excited so as to add to Kerr’s offensive ways.

“And [when it comes to] incorporating a few of the new gamers, I feel Buddy Hield will likely be an excellent add,” Stotts added. “Kyle Anderson will likely be nice. De’Anthony Melton. I feel the brand new gamers will are available and match effectively.

“Getting the youthful guys snug with transferring with and with out the ball, setting screens on ball [and] off ball, placing Steph up a bit of extra if we will. He has a knack of getting open anyway.”

Then once more, Stotts simply desires so as to add to what Kerr and Co. have constructed, not subtract.

“However my largest factor is to not change a lot of what they’ve achieved, however I feel Steve desires to tweak some issues, do some issues higher, throw away some issues and I feel that’s what this subsequent month goes to be for,” Stotts concluded.
